For busy women, finding time to exercise can be tough. The good news? Staying active doesn’t require a gym membership or hours of free time. Incorporating movement into your daily routine is easier than you think, and it can make a big difference in your overall health.
Why Daily Movement Matters
- Boosts Energy: Keeps you feeling refreshed and alert throughout the day.
- Improves Circulation: Reduces stiffness and promotes heart health.
- Enhances Mood: Releases endorphins to keep you feeling happy and stress-free.
Quick Tips to Stay Active
Stretch While Watching TV
- Do light stretches during commercial breaks or between episodes.
Take 15-Minute Dance Breaks
- Put on your favorite playlist and dance around the house.
Walk While You Talk
- Pace around your home or office during phone calls.
Incorporate Housework
- Vacuuming, sweeping, or gardening counts as exercise!
Park Farther Away
- Add extra steps to your day by parking at the far end of the lot.
Mini Routine for Busy Days
- Morning: Do 5 minutes of stretching before you start your day.
- Midday: Take a brisk walk around the block during lunch.
- Evening: Spend 10 minutes doing bodyweight exercises like squats and lunges.
Tips for Fun and Motivation
- Invite a friend or family member to join you.
- Use a step counter or fitness app to track your activity.
- Reward yourself with small treats for reaching movement goals.
Final Thought: Staying active doesn’t have to mean long workouts or gym visits. With a little creativity, you can weave movement into your daily life and reap the benefits of better health and energy!
